Rachel Shenton Out About London (8 photos)


Rachel Shenton Out About LondonRachel Shenton Out About LondonRachel Shenton Out About LondonRachel Shenton Out About LondonRachel Shenton Out About LondonRachel Shenton Out About LondonRachel Shenton Out About LondonRachel Shenton Out About London